International Seaways ($NYSE:INSW) is a leading provider of energy transportation services, with a global fleet of crude oil and petroleum product tankers. The company has recently experienced a period of stability in its stock price, which has caught the attention of investors and analysts alike. One of the main drivers of the company’s price stability has been the strong demand for energy transportation services. As global demand for oil and petroleum products continues to rise, International Seaways’ fleet of tankers is in high demand, ensuring steady revenue streams.

In addition, the company’s strategic partnerships with major oil and gas companies have also played a significant role in maintaining a consistent level of business. Another factor that has contributed to International Seaways’ stock price stability is its focus on cost efficiency and optimization. The company has implemented various cost-saving measures, including efficient vessel utilization, bunker fuel hedging and route optimization. These efforts have helped the company to maintain a healthy bottom line and ensure profitability even in times of market volatility. Furthermore, International Seaways has been actively expanding its fleet through acquisitions and newbuilding contracts. This has not only increased its market share but has also strengthened the company’s position in the industry. With a modern and diversified fleet, the company is well-positioned to cater to the evolving needs of its customers and capitalize on future growth opportunities. Investors have also taken note of International Seaways’ strong financial performance. The company reported a significant increase in revenues and earnings in the last quarter, exceeding market expectations. This robust financial performance has instilled confidence in shareholders and has been reflected in the company’s stable stock price. Lastly, International Seaways’ commitment to sustainability and environmental responsibility has also contributed to its price stability. The company has invested in advanced technologies and practices that reduce its environmental impact and comply with stringent regulations. This has not only improved the company’s reputation but has also attracted socially responsible investors to its stock. In conclusion, International Seaways’ sustained price momentum can be attributed to a combination of factors, including strong demand for its services, cost efficiency measures, fleet expansion, sound financial performance, and environmental responsibility. As the company continues to execute its strategic initiatives and capitalize on market opportunities, it is well-positioned for continued success and stability in the future.

    Euronav NV is a Belgium-based company engaged in the maritime transportation sector. The Company owns and operates a fleet of very large crude carriers (VLCCs), which are used to transport crude oil, as well as a number of product and chemical tankers. As of December 31, 2014, the Company’s VLCC fleet consisted of 32 vessels with a deadweight tonnage (DWT) of 9.7 million each. The Company operates its vessels through time charters, voyage charters and pool arrangements. The Company is also engaged in the crude oil tanker market through its investment in Tanker Investments Ltd. (TiL), which owns a VLCC and an Aframax.
